<h4>Study question</h4>Do phytocannabinoids (PCs) affect follicular endocannabinoid signalling and the epigenome in the surrounding granulosa cells (GCs)?<h4>Summary answer</h4>Exposure to PCs increases the expression of endocannabinoid receptors and reduces DNA methylation enzyme expression and global DNA methylation in naïve GCs.<h4>What is known already</h4>Cannabis plant derivatives, known as PCs, are used for medicinal and recreational purposes.
